* | Make daemon tasks self-contained; introduce NetDirProvidereta2022-03-301-0/+6
|/ | | | | | | | | | | | | | | The various background daemon tasks that `arti-client` used to spawn are now handled inside their respective crates instead, with functions provided to spawn them that return `TaskHandle`s. This required introducing a new trait, `NetDirProvider`, which steals some functionality from the `DirProvider` trait to enable `tor-circmgr` to depend on it (`tor-circmgr` is a dependency of `tor-dirmgr`, so it can't depend on `DirProvider` directly). While we're at it, we also make some of the tasks wait for events from the `NetDirProvider` instead of sleeping, slightly increasing efficiency.

* | Implement a periodic task scheduler, and a basic dormant modeeta2022-03-232-0/+149
| | | | | | | | | | | | | | | | | | | | | | This is a revised version of !397; it implements a scheduling system for periodic tasks that can be externally controlled, and then uses the external control aspect to implement a basic dormant mode (#90). More technically, the scheduling system consists of a `Stream` that periodic tasks are expected to embed in a `while` loop or similar, a way for tasks themselves to choose how long to wait until the stream next yields a result, and a handle to control this outside of the task.

| * | Disable clippy::clone_on_ref_ptrIan Jackson2022-02-241-1/+0
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This lint is IMO inherently ill-conceived. I have looked for the reasons why this might be thought to be a good idea and there were basically two (and they are sort of contradictory): I. "Calling ‘.clone()` on an Rc, Arc, or Weak can obscure the fact that only the pointer is being cloned, not the underlying data." This is the wording from https://rust-lang.github.io/rust-clippy/v0.0.212/#clone_on_ref_ptr It is a bit terse; we are left to infer why it is a bad idea to obscure this fact. It seems to me that if it is bad to obscure some fact, that must be because the fact is a hazard. But why would it be a hazard to not copy the underlying data ? In other languages, faliing to copy the underlying data is a serious correctness hazard. There is a whose class of bugs where things were not copied, and then mutated and/or reused in multiple places in ways that were not what the programmer intended. In my experience, this is a very common bug when writing Python and Javascript. I'm told it's common in golang too. But in Rust this bug is much much harder to write. The data inside an Arc is immutable. To have this bug you'd have use interior mutability - ie mess around with Mutex or RefCell. That provides a good barrier to these kind of accidents. II. "The reason for writing Rc::clone and Arc::clone [is] to make it clear that only the pointer is being cloned, as opposed to the underlying data. The former is always fast, while the latter can be very expensive depending on what is being cloned." This is the reasoning found here https://github.com/rust-lang/rust-clippy/issues/2048 This is saying that *not* using Arc::clone is hazardous. Specifically, that a deep clone is a performance hazard. But for this argument, the lint is precisely backwards. It's linting the "good" case and asking for it to be written in a more explicit way; while the supposedly bad case can be written conveniently. Also, many objects (in our codebase, and in all the libraries we use) that are Clone are in fact simply handles. They contain Arc(s) (or similar) and are cheap to clone. Indeed, that is the usual case. It does not make sense to distinguish in the syntax we use to clone such a handle, whether the handle is a transparent Arc, or an opaque struct containing one or more other handles. Forcing Arc::clone to be written as such makes for code churn when a type is changed from Arc<Something> to Something: Clone, or vice versa.

* | | tor-rtcompat: refactor PreferredRuntime, clean up docseta2022-02-253-55/+142
| |/ |/| | | | | | | | | | | | | | | | | | | | | | | | | | | `PreferredRuntime` is now an opaque wrapper struct that contains the "actual" preferred runtime as a type alias. The `current_user_runtime` and `create_runtime` functions become `PreferredRuntime::current` and `PreferredRuntime::create`, respectively. This removes the dependence on `impl Trait`, meaning we can now name the returned runtime (yay!). In addition, the documentation was cleaned up a bit to make it (hopefully) flow better. Items that don't make sense to publicize, like testing implementation details, have been marked #[doc(hidden)] and semver warnings added.

* tor-rtcompat: Add support for rustls.Nick Mathewson2022-01-257-9/+457
| | | | | | | | | | | | | | | | | | | This is based on @janimo's approach in !74, but diverges in a few important ways. 1. It assumes that something like !251 will merge, so that we can have separate implementations for native_tls and rustls compiled at the same time. 2. It assumes that we can implement this for the futures::io traits only with no real penalty. 3. It uses the `x509-signature` crate to work around the pickiness of the `webpki` crate. If webpki eventually solves their [bug 219](https://github.com/briansmith/webpki/issues/219), we can remove a lot of that workaround. Closes #86.

* Add a CompoundRuntime type for runtime construction.Nick Mathewson2022-01-192-0/+134
| | | | | | | | | | | | | This type can solve two problems at once. First, it lets users replace parts of an existing runtime implementation without replacing the whole thing. For example, you can use it to override your TcpProvider implementation to solve problems like #235. Second, we can use it internally to tor-rtcompat to define Runtimes piece-by-piece. Mostly we'll use this to separate our Tls implementations from our implementations of the rest of the Runtime.
